Transaction e37ab9b1d0c105a1652c78be419c5396eaca1e3ca72c55a9ccd21c34572a6f29

172 Input
1 Outputs
  • e37ab9b1d0c105a1652c78be419c5396eaca1e3ca72c55a9ccd21c34572a6f29:0
  • value  508782386
    address  3AUMYxy77F4uC8wpCVkc7nW8ijAYRTmMF3